Downloads & Popularity

Graphql-request leads with 7.2M weekly downloads — roughly 10.9x more. Urql has 662.7K weekly downloads. Higher download counts generally indicate broader community adoption and a larger ecosystem of tutorials, plugins, and support.

Bundle Size

Urql has the smallest gzipped bundle at 1.9 KB. Graphql-request comes in at 123.0 KB. A smaller bundle size means faster page loads, which improves user experience and Core Web Vitals scores.
